Rust Question

Hi All,

There's always been a lot of talk here about rust issues (e.g. radiator support, rear quarters, etc). Well I have all that myself, but I did adequately replace the radiator support a couple years ago. I do have a fair amount of surface rust around the rear beam and along the bottoms of both sides of the car. Radiator support aside, my question is has this rust ever gotten to the point of being a real safety issue on these cars? Would there be any warning? Mine has a fair amount of rust underneath but runs real well.
